    Yulong Guanyin belongs to succulent plants, likes light, and is not afraid of scorching sun exposure; Growing conditions are relatively broad, preferring soft sandy soils; There are no special requirements for temperature conditions, ventilation is maintained in summer, and it grows as usual at zero degrees in winter, which is cold resistant and drought resistant.

    Breeding Jade Dragon Guanyin to bask in the sun, but it is best to fix the number of times, such as 2 or 3 times a week, it is best to choose around 11, otherwise it will be too hot. You don't need to water it every day, and don't water it again after you feel that you don't have enough. If you can, you should fertilize 1 or 2 times a year, and if you are inexperienced, it is not recommended to change the soil and fertilize.

    The propagation method of Yulong Guanyin is mainly based on cuttings, and a section can be cut and inserted into the soil, which is relatively easy to succeed.

    Breeding methods: 1. Yulong Guanyin likes soft sandy soil and a drier environment.

    2. Yulong Guanyin has no special requirements for temperature conditions, keeps ventilation in summer, grows as usual at zero degrees in winter, and is cold-resistant.

    3. Yulong Guanyin likes light and is not afraid of scorching sun exposure.

    Precautions: 1. The top dressing of Yulong Guanyin in spring is mainly nitrogen fertilizer, with phosphorus and potassium fertilizer, and thin fertilizer is applied frequently.

    2. Pay attention to control watering, and do it when it is dry and wet.
